With the KitchenAid, turn the mixer on to speed 4 and use the food pusher to press the … WebMay 19, 2024 · First, place the meat grinder attachment in the freezer. Cut the meat into 1” cubes, then place in a bowl with salt, pepper, Worcestershire, and thyme. Stir to coat, then place in the freezer for 20 minutes. When you’re ready to grind, push the meat through the feed tube into the meat grinder.
